Active Sensitive – Understanding Different Cultures

Cultural differences shape how we see the world, communicate, and connect with others. This training is designed to help you better understand and navigate these differences, fostering respect, empathy, and meaningful relationships across cultures.

Working with people from diverse cultural backgrounds requires awareness, sensitivity, and an openness to learning. This training will provide you with the tools to engage effectively, break down cultural barriers, and create spaces where everyone feels valued and understood.

During this training, you will:

  • Develop a deeper understanding of cultural differences and their impact.
  • Learn how to communicate effectively across cultures.
  • Explore strategies for building trust and mutual respect.
  • Reflect on your own cultural perspective and biases.
  • Gain practical tips for navigating cultural challenges with sensitivity.

This training empowers you to build bridges across cultures, fostering stronger connections and a more inclusive environment for everyone.

Presenter: Dr. Ariadne Miranda and Dr. Maya Lane

Dr. Ariadne Miranda, our partner from AMCommunicationCollective.org, specializes in breaking down language barriers and fostering clear, effective communication. With a Ph.D. in communication and years of experience teaching English as an additional language to adults at all proficiency levels, she brings deep expertise in cross-cultural communication and language accessibility. Dr. Miranda is dedicated to helping organizations and local communities connect by finding practical solutions to ensure mutual understanding

Dr. Ariadne Miranda

Dr. Maya Lane brings a passion for language, culture, and mental well-being. She works with individuals with migration backgrounds and organizations, specializing in culturally sensitive education and supporting those with low education or language proficiency. She has an EDD in Curriculum and Instruction and more than 30 years of experience teaching youth and adults in public schools, universities, and as the founder and CEO at NicerFL Welcome Centers for New Immigrants. Her work is deeply inspired by the belief that language and education are powerful tools to connect people and foster mutual understanding.
